Crafton Wallace, a seasoned mixed martial artist with an impressive record of 18 wins, 6 losses, and 1 draw, competed primarily in the middleweight division at 185 lbs. Standing tall at 6'0", he demonstrated a formidable presence in the octagon. Throughout his UFC career, Wallace averaged 1.55 significant strikes per minute, showcasing a consistent offensive approach. His striking accuracy was recorded at 44%, indicating a solid precision in his attacks. However, he absorbed an average of 2.36 strikes per minute, suggesting a need for improved defense. Regrettably, Wallace did not demonstrate any takedowns or submission attempts during his UFC career. In terms of notable victories, details are scarce, but it's worth mentioning that Crafton Wallace held an ELO rating of 970 at the peak of his career. His most recent fights in the UFC took place in 2006, where he faced Martin Kampmann and Nate Marquardt. Both bouts ended in losses for Wallace, with Kampmann securing a submission via rear naked choke and Marquardt following suit with a similar finish.
